Refrigerant is a specialized chemical compound that circulates throughout your air conditioner to keep your home cool. Our AC tune-up in Sacramento includes inspecting your equipment for leaks and checking the refrigerant levels to prevent damage. Our certified HVAC techs perform a pressure test and repair any leaks, if found. We also recharge your refrigerant if levels are low, providing efficient cooling when hot summer temperatures hit the Central Valley.

Optimizing airflow
One of the best ways to provide indoor comfort precision is by optimizing airflow, which includes replacing dirty air filters, sealing leaky ductwork, and cleaning the evaporator coils to prevent overheating and equipment malfunctions. When your air conditioner, filter, and components are clean and obstruction-free, you’ll notice just how much your home's airflow and comfort improve.
Thermostat calibration and cycle testing
If your system won’t turn on or doesn’t seem to reach the desired temperature even after adjusting the settings, it could be a thermostat issue. Service Champions thoroughly tests and calibrates your thermostat to make sure it operates correctly. We also run a cooling cycle test to check that the AC runs smoothly

Not only is routine maintenance an affordable way to protect your equipment, but it also impacts indoor air quality in your home. Clean air filters trap pollen, dust, and pet dander to keep the air circulating inside free of airborne contaminants. A well-maintained AC removes moisture from the air, keeping humidity lower and preventing mold and mildew growth.
Clean air filters also protect your HVAC equipment. When the filter is clean, it reduces strain, helping prevent premature breakdowns or overheating. Using clean air filters also protects the evaporator coil and compressor, reduces dust and dirt buildup on major components, and helps your AC operate more efficiently overall.
